How much do cooks assistant j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 17, 2026, the average hourly pay for cooks assistant in Georgia is $14.41,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$12.93 and $15.43 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a cook's assistant do?

A cook's assistant helps in food preparation, such as chopping ingredients, assembling dishes, and cleaning work areas. They support chefs and cooks in maintaining kitchen efficiency and may handle basic tasks like measuring ingredients and washing utensils.

What is the difference between Cooks Assistant vs Kitchen Helper?

AspectCooks AssistantKitchen Helper
CredentialsMinimal; often no formal certificationMinimal; often no formal certification
Work EnvironmentCommercial kitchens, restaurants, cateringCommercial kitchens, restaurants, catering
Job RoleAssists cooks with food prep, cleaning, basic tasksSupports kitchen staff with cleaning, prep, and general support
Employer UsageCommonly used in hospitality and food serviceCommonly used in hospitality and food service

While both roles support kitchen operations, a Cooks Assistant typically performs more food preparation tasks under supervision, whereas a Kitchen Helper focuses on cleaning and general support. Both roles are entry-level and essential in maintaining efficient kitchen workflows.

What qualifications do you need to be a kitchen assistant?

To be a kitchen assistant, there are generally no strict formal qualifications required, but a high school diploma or equivalent is often preferred. Basic skills such as good communication, ability to follow instructions, and familiarity with kitchen safety and hygiene practices are important. Some employers may also value previous experience or certifications in food safety or sanitation.

What are some common challenges faced by a Cook's Assistant and how can they be overcome?

As a Cook's Assistant, you may face challenges such as working in a fast-paced environment, managing multiple tasks at once, and maintaining high standards of cleanliness and food safety. To overcome these challenges, it's important to stay organized, communicate effectively with the kitchen team, and be proactive in anticipating the needs of the cooks. Developing good time management skills and being adaptable to sudden changes in orders or priorities will also help you thrive in this role.

What are Cooks Assistants?

Cooks Assistants, also known as kitchen assistants or prep cooks, support chefs and cooks in preparing food in commercial kitchens. Their duties typically include washing and chopping ingredients, cleaning workstations, organizing kitchen supplies, and sometimes assisting with basic cooking tasks. They play a crucial role in keeping the kitchen running smoothly and efficiently, ensuring that chefs have everything they need to prepare meals. This position is often an entry point into the culinary field and offers valuable hands-on experience.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Cooks Assistant,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Cooks Assistant, you need a basic understanding of food preparation, kitchen safety, and sanitation practices, often supported by a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with commercial kitchen equipment, food handling certifications, and inventory systems is typically required. Strong teamwork, time management, and attention to detail are soft skills that help you excel in fast-paced kitchen environments. These skills and qualifications are vital for maintaining food quality, ensuring safety, and supporting the smooth operation of the kitchen.
